Features of the Agricultural Robotic Gasoline Electric Motor Driven Tracked Unmanned Hammer Mulcher
The agricultural robotic gasoline electric motor driven tracked unmanned hammer mulcher is engineered to revolutionize land management and vegetation control. It boasts a powerful V-type twin-cylinder gasoline engine, specifically the Loncin brand model LC2V80FD, providing an impressive 18 kW of rated power at 3600 rpm. This robust 764cc engine ensures exceptional performance, making it a reliable choice for challenging agricultural tasks.
Versatility and Functionality of the MTSK1000
The MTSK1000 model stands out in the market due to its multifunctional design, capable of handling various attachments for diverse agricultural needs. It can be outfitted with a 1000mm-wide flail mower, hammer flail, forest mulcher, angle snow plow, or snow brush. This versatility makes it an ideal solution for heavy-duty grass cutting, shrub and bush clearing, vegetation management, and effective snow removal, proving its worth even in demanding conditions.
Equipped with intelligent technology, the MTSK1000 features an advanced servo controller that precisely regulates motor speed and synchronizes both tracks. This innovative system allows the machine to travel straight without constant adjustments from the operator, significantly reducing workload and minimizing risks associated with overcorrection on slopes.
In terms of power efficiency, the MTSK1000’s 48V power configuration offers distinct advantages over many competing models that utilize 24V systems. The higher voltage reduces current flow and heat generation, allowing for longer continuous operation while minimizing overheating risks. This ensures stable performance even during extended mowing tasks on challenging gradients, making it a dependable partner for agricultural professionals.
